Setting Up Your Trezor® Hardware Wallet

Begin by connecting your Trezor® device to your computer and navigating to the official portal: trezor.io/start. Here, users are prompted to install the official software, verify the authenticity of the device, and create their wallet. During setup, ensure you store your recovery seed securely offline, as this is essential for Trezor® Account Recovery in case your device is lost or damaged.

Using Trezor® Bridge

Some browsers require Trezor® Bridge to enable communication between the Trezor® device and your computer. If you face connection failures, downloading the latest version of Trezor® Bridge from the official source ensures smooth performance. A fresh install often resolves the common "Error Connecting Trezor® Account" issue.

Common Issues & Troubleshooting

Users may occasionally encounter problems like Trezor® Login not working or Unable to login Trezor®. These disruptions usually occur due to outdated software, USB issues, or corrupted browser caches.

Troubleshooting Trezor® Login Issues

  • Ensure the latest Trezor® Suite App is installed.
  • Check USB cable and port compatibility.
  • Restart the Suite and reconnect your device.
  • Reinstall or update Trezor® Bridge.

If the Trezor® Suite App not Working or you Can't verify Trezor® Wallet, clearing browser cache or switching to a different browser may help. Error messages such as Error Connecting Trezor® Account usually resolve after updating firmware or reinstalling Suite.

Trezor® Account Recovery & 2FA Reset

If you need to recover your account, simply connect your device and enter your recovery seed through the secure offline interface. For users facing Trezor® 2FA reset queries, it's important to note that Trezor® devices rely on PIN and recovery seed rather than traditional 2FA, ensuring enhanced physical security.
